Factory Reset
Hacking a device like the Kobo Touch is always a bit dangerous. It is obviously not going to explode by there is always a risk of making it unusable. Fortunately, the Touch provides 2 methods to restore the original 1.9.0 firmware: 1.If the original Nickel software is still working then 1.Press the Settings icon. 2.Select the Device Information icon. 3.Select the FACTORY RESET button. 2.else simply keep the Home button pressed during the boot process It should be noted that a factory reset REMOVES ALL EBOOKS from the device. Ebooks bought from Kobo will be automatically reinstalled when the device is re-configured but other ebooks are definitely lost. Remark: The device can be restarted by inserting a pin in the small hole at the back but that does not seem to restore the factory settings.
